Thought I'd start a thread for my dropship flight jacket.
I've worked in aviation history and always thought the dropship flying kit was obviously heavily influenced by US flying kit so why no make one of my flight jackets as a homage to Aliens and the dropship crews.
I decided to use a WWII USAAF B-10 repro jacket as the base for no other reason than I think they look great and that I'd imagine operating a dropship in space, a mouton/fur collar would be the way chosen for a flight jacket.
Patches are just some I picked up online. I didn't want to use the "Victory by Wings" patch because according to the Aliens Colonial Marines Technical Manual this was an unofficial unit patch rather than a Corps-wide patch and seeing as it was on the flight suit unlikely to be on outerwear.
I've mocked up the patch placement which is based on semi-traditional USN/USAF/USMC patch placement. Here it is...

The space above the USCM Delta patch on the left breast will have the "wings" name patch which I have made using the USCM font and a wings badge which I designed myself. I didn't want to use a current or historic US military wings qualification badge for obvious reasons and this seems to me to look good to the aesthetics of the film and being "similar" to the commercial wings patches seen on the Nostromo whilst being different. I'm getting this embroidered on an olive drab 4'' x 2'' standard size military patch.
